Output 45dbd0fc14f96a90def7363ac673ce7907fbe23b23383f71354c7ae5590ec7ea:1

value
17934539
script pubkey
OP_0 OP_PUSHBYTES_20 266a7eda951d9dce38fca93325206f90a9afa26d
address
ltc1qye48ak54rkwuuw8u4yej2gr0jz56lgnd2gm7x6
transaction
45dbd0fc14f96a90def7363ac673ce7907fbe23b23383f71354c7ae5590ec7ea
spent
true